Characterizations for the Riesz potential and its commutators on generalized Orlicz-Morrey spaces

open access: yesJournal of Inequalities and Applications, 2016
In the present paper, we shall give a characterization for the Spanne and Adams type boundedness of the Riesz potential and its commutators on the generalized Orlicz-Morrey spaces, respectively.

On the A-Laplacian

open access: yesAbstract and Applied Analysis, 2003
We prove, for Orlicz spaces LA(ℝN) such that A satisfies the Δ2 condition, the nonresolvability of the A-Laplacian equation ΔAu+h=0 on ℝN, where ∫h≠0, if ℝN is A-parabolic.

Contractive projections in Orlicz sequence spaces

open access: yesAbstract and Applied Analysis, 2004
We characterize norm-one complemented subspaces of Orlicz sequence spaces ℓM equipped with either Luxemburg or Orlicz norm, provided that the Orlicz function M is sufficiently smooth and sufficiently different from the square function.
